Notes
An incomplete copy of the Majmaʻ al-Ansāb (Assembly of Genealogies) by Muḥammad ibn ‘Alī Shabānkārahʹī. A general history mostly compiled by the author from earlier sources, it delineates the lineages of prevailing Persian, Arab, Turkic rulers up until the death of the Mongol Ilkhanid ruler Abu Sa'id Khān. Originally completed by the author for Abu Sa'id's minister Ghīyāth al-Dīn Muḥammad (d. 1336) in 733 AH (1332–33 CE), the book went missing after his patron's death. Therefore, the author completed a second redaction from memory 10 years later in 743 AH (1342–43). A scribe named Muḥammad Afz̤āl completed this volume in Bihar in 1080 AH (1670 CE), but it later suffered damage, so a subsequent owner attempted to complete the volume with folios detached from another manuscript.
